1. Understanding the Mentoring Agreement
The Mentoring Agreement serves as a foundational document that establishes the terms of the mentoring relationship. It defines roles, expectations, and objectives for both mentos and mentees, ensuring clarity from the outset. By outlining mutual goals and responsibilities, the agreement enhances the overall mentoring experience and effectiveness.
-
A Mentoring Agreement defines the mentoring relationship and its boundaries.
-
It is essential for both mentor and mentee to agree on expectations and ambitions.

4. Key Features of the Mentoring Agreement
Several critical components enhance the functionality of the Mentoring Agreement. Essential fields include the names of both the mentee and mentor, along with the goals they are striving to achieve together. Additionally, the document outlines the duration of the mentoring relationship and the frequency of meetings.
-
The agreement includes fields for essential details like names, goals, and meeting frequency.
-
It incorporates methods for accountability and tracking progress throughout the mentorship.

Who needs to sign the Mentoring Agreement?
Both the mentor and the mentee are required to sign the Mentoring Agreement to validate their commitment to the mentoring relationship and ensure mutual understanding of the expectations set.
What if I need to make changes to the Mentoring Agreement after signing?
If changes are necessary after signing, both parties should agree to the revisions. You can modify the agreement on pdfFiller, and both parties will need to sign the updated document.
Is there a deadline to submit the Mentoring Agreement?
Typically, there is no set deadline for submitting the Mentoring Agreement, but it should be completed and signed before the mentoring relationship officially begins to ensure clarity on terms.
What information do I need before starting the Mentoring Agreement?
Before filling out the Mentoring Agreement, gather both parties' names, contact information, specific mentoring goals, meeting frequency, and any unique conditions specific to your relationship.
Are notarization and witnesses required for the Mentoring Agreement?
No, notarization and witnesses are not required for the Mentoring Agreement. It only requires signatures from both the mentor and mentee for it to be valid.
